ElasticSearch需要有中文分词器,
1、安装 smartcn 分词器(官方提供)
在elasticsearch安装目录下(/usr/share/elasticsearch)执行:
sudo bin/plugin install analysis-smartcn
== 下载 https://github.com/medcl/elasticsearch-analysis-ik ,elasticsearch-analysis-ik-5.0.0.zip
下载前请确认下载的ik版本与elasticsearch的版本匹配
== 解压到plugin目录中
sudo unzip elasticsearch-analysis-ik-5.0.0.zip -d /usr/share/elasticsearch/plugins/ik
一个小技巧:ik版本与 elasticsearch版本不匹配的应急解决办法:
修改/usr/share/elasticsearch/plugins/ik/plugin-descriptor.properties
elasticsearch.version=5.0.0 => elasticsearch.version=5.2.0
安装插件后,需重新启动 服务
sudo systemctl restart elasticsearch